#d0c7be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d0c7be is composed of 81.6% red, 78%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 4.3% magenta, 8.7%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 30 degrees, a saturation of 16.1% and a lightness of 78%. #d0c7be color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a18f7d.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#d0c7be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d0c7be has RGB values of R:208, G:199, B:190 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.04, Y:0.09,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13682622.
